Robert F. Kennedy Jr.’s presidential ambition may have gained him national attention — especially given the threat that some Democrats believe he poses to President Joe Biden’s re-election — but it certainly has not endeared him to all of his family. On Thursday, 15 Kennedy family members — including six of RFK Jr.’s 10 siblings — publicly endorsed Biden during a campaign event with the president in Philadelphia. The endorsement is not surprising. Most members of the political dynasty have not...

People who are worried that candidate Robert F. Kennedy Jr. will siphon more voters from President Biden than Donald Trump (helping Trump win) will be pleased to know that a new Marist poll shows just the opposite. When respondents were asked who they'd vote for if it were just Trump and Biden running for president, Biden received 51 percent to Trump's 48 percent. — Read the rest
